关于hexo网上的绝大部分对markdown语法进行渲染的都是mathjax引擎,

但是mathjax实在是响应太慢了。

后来看到了链接[1],是针对next主题的,下载了一个next主题研究了下,发现主题里面并没有katex相关的东西,于是猜测一定程度上,katex无视主题。

下面说下在yelee主题[2]上的处理步骤:

npm install hexo-math --save

npm un hexo-renderer-marked --save

npm i hexo-renderer-markdown-it-plus --save

 

站点根目录下面的_config.yml:

math:engine: katexkatex:css: https://cdn.jsdelivr.net/npm/katex@0.10.0/dist/katex.min.cssjs: https://cdn.jsdelivr.net/npm/katex@0.10.0/dist/katex.min.jsconfig:# KaTeX configthrowOnError: falseerrorColor: "#cc0000"

yelee主题下面的_config.yml

# Math Equations Render Support
math:enable: trueper_page: false#engine: mathjaxengine: katexkatex:# Use 0.7.1 as default, jsdelivr as default CDN, works everywhere even in Chinacdn: //cdn.jsdelivr.net/npm/katex@0.10.0/dist/katex.min.css#cdn: //cdn.jsdelivr.net/npm/katex@0.7.1/dist/katex.min.css# CDNJS, provided by cloudflare, maybe the best CDN, but not works in China#cdn: //cdnjs.cloudflare.com/ajax/libs/KaTeX/0.7.1/katex.min.csscopy_tex:# See: https://github.com/KaTeX/KaTeX/tree/master/contrib/copy-texenable: truecopy_tex_js: //cdn.jsdelivr.net/npm/katex@0/dist/contrib/copy-tex.min.jscopy_tex_css: //cdn.jsdelivr.net/npm/katex@0/dist/contrib/copy-tex.min.css

hexo clean && hexo g && gulp && hexo d

(gulp是用来给hexo整体进行加速的,没安装和配置过gulp的可以去掉这个命令)

预览效果是:
https://appleyuchi.github.io/2019/06/12/A-new-post/

[1]https://jun-wang-2018.github.io/MyBlog/en/hexo-and-katex/

[2]https://github.com/leikelin/hexo-theme-yelee

hexo的yelee主题使用katex引擎(markdown渲染加速)相关推荐

  1. hexo的yelee主题使用自定义字体并用字蛛进行字体压缩的sed脚本

    说真的,这个操作有点复杂,我也是花了一天时间才搞定,大部分时间都消耗在font-spider的调试上面了. 根目录路径: /home/appleyuchi/桌面/Github博客/整体测试/blog_ ...

  2. hexo的yelee主题使用本地自己指定的自定义字体

    研究了老半天,好了,我们切入正题. 因为网上居多都是next主题来指定自定义字体的, 对于yelee这种主题想要制指定自己喜欢的字体,就显得困难重重. 说具体步骤: 1.在[1]中上传你的字体,我的是 ...

  3. hexo的yelee主题让文章呈现圆角效果

    修改办法如下: 然后 hexo clean && hexo g && hexo d然后登陆自己的网页查看效果即可 article   // box-shadow 1px ...

  4. hexo的yelee主题本地搜索故障

    hexo s本地测试正常 hexo d部署测试故障,故障表现为: 主页搜索博客正常,在浏览博客的情况下再搜索博客出现404故障 解决方案为: npm uninstall hexo-generater- ...

  5. hexo的yelee主题中的标签字体大小的修改

    路径: themes/yelee/source/css/_partial/main.styl 修改代码为: .header-menu{menu-line-height = (28/16)remfont ...

  6. hexo的yelee主题更换类别以及tags的字体颜色

    一.修改类别的字体颜色 路径是: themes/yelee/layout/_partial/tag-cloud-page.ejs 修改代码 .category-list a { color: oran ...

  7. gulp加速hexo的yelee主题

    gulp有两个版本: CLI version和Local version apt install install gulp(这个是安装CLI version的) 如果是4以上那么进行降维: npm c ...

  8. hexo的yelee主题修改左上角的博客名字颜色、修改代码模块中的引号内部的字体颜色

    一.修改左上角的博客名字颜色 路径: themes/yelee/source/css/_partial/main.styl 找到下列代码: #header{width:100%;a {color: # ...

  9. hexo的yelee主题的文章中的超链接颜色修改

    修改文件为: themes/yelee/source/css/style.styl 修改位置为第59行-第64行 a {text-decoration:none;outline-width:0;col ...

最新文章

  1. ((ios开发学习笔记九)) Simple TableView 实现(附 实例源码)
  2. 【转】“无法在Web服务器上启动调试。您不具备调试此应用程序的权限,此项目的URL位于Internet区域”错误提示的解决...
  3. 数据中心空调施工工序工艺管理要点
  4. 如何10分钟入门3D游戏开发?
  5. 类的构造函数(分类和调用)
  6. sae 微信 java web_[1] 微信公众号与sae的web应用之间的配置
  7. 计算机基础知识第八周,计算机系统基础(一):程序的表示、转换与链接(第八周小测验)...
  8. 与「韦神」齐名,他35岁任教清华!18岁一战成名,数学界颜值巅峰
  9. MongoDB 4.2 新特性解读
  10. 云栖专辑 | 阿里开发者们的第12个感悟:多维思考,胜过盲目苦干
  11. oracle 中的日志在处理,ORACLE在存储过程中记录日志的处理包
  12. 图像超分辨率进ASC19超算大赛,PyTorch+GAN受关注
  13. Journey源码分析二:整体启动流程
  14. 自动将中国ip地址归属地分类并保存到数据库中
  15. vue从s3(AWS)中获取图片并展示
  16. 地图切图 java_多任务切图 | SuperMap iDesktop Java
  17. 西游记中孙悟空被唐僧赶走的三回
  18. Chrome 渲染分析之 Rendering 工具使用
  19. Github菜鸟指南
  20. Delaunay三角网之逐点插入法

热门文章

  1. MySQL针对Swap分区的运维注意点
  2. 快速构建Windows 8风格应用33-构建锁屏提醒
  3. JAVA的静态变量、静态方法、静态类
  4. 代码审计——命令执行
  5. JS----javascript原型和原型链
  6. (二)HTTP初相识--了解HTTP协议
  7. java double溢出_java – 可以加倍或BigDecimal溢出?
  8. python列表元组字典相互转化_python中字典元组和列表的互相转化
  9. mybatis.mapper-locations 配置多个mapper路径
  10. json数据格式化展示出来